āØAlchemistāØ
The Alchemist is the creator of poisons and potions. Of course all characters can create elixirs, but the alchemist generally have a higher level in this skill and make much more potent poisons and hefty elixirs. Each create drink can have a variety of effects and again, the combination and powerfulness is determine by skill level in herbology. Specifics about poisons and elixirs will be explained in the items section.
ŪEnchanterŪ
The enchanter is someone who provides enhancements on armor, clothing, accessories, and weapons. Specific enhancements are explained in the skills/enhancement section. The higher the skill, the more combinations that are available. A maxed out Enchanter can provide enhancements up to two enhancement on one item. The enhancement is also more powerful as level increases. An Enchanter requires the enhancer skill.
āBlacksmithā
The blacksmith can create weapons and armor, repair equipment, and create augmented weapons. As usual, the higher the level, the stronger the weapon and armor. Only blacksmiths can create and bend armor. They are also the only ones that can augment a weapon. To augment, a blacksmith must be at high enough level (usually unlocked at skill level 60). A weapon can have one augment. This means that the weapon deals a specific type of damage besides physical. This includes, fire, water, earth, and air damage or increased damage for certain types of targets. The forging skill is required.
ā½Thiefā½
The thief is a negative occupation. A thief can steal things from shops, homes, and treasure received by another player during a battle. Depending on the skill combination, the thief can also be a pickpocket, stealing things directly out of another player's inventory. Most people do not like thieves but thieves do have their uses if you are trying to infiltrate a certain place considering they have a high sneak skill. They are good scouts and an asset in a fight, able to get closer to enemy players without detection. If a player is high in the detection skill, they may be at risk of discovery, but generally, thieves have a high enough sneak skill that they are unhindered. Unlike the previous to occupations, A thief can have many different combinations of skills.
ā½Sneak & pickpocket - This combination allows a player to have low detection and the ability to steal from a player's inventory.
ā½Sneak & lockpick - Allows the player to steal treasure won in battles and open shops and houses easily.
ā½Sneak & Detection - This makes a player an excellent scout, able to hide from others and detect others with ease. This also gives them an advantage in fighting since they can almost see what the player is going to do next.
ā Mercenaryā
The mercenary is similar to the thief, being an occupation that utilizes the sneak skill the most. However, the difference here is that this would make the player something called a 'Player Killer' or PK. These players are generally avoided by others and work in mercenary guilds or solo. Other players seek Mercenaries out to kill other players to get back at them for whatever reason. This feature was originally harmless, only causing the other player to fall back to their previous save point. In LAIOS Part 2, this actually kills the player in-game and puts the player in a coma since their hp will hit zero. Skill combination for a mercenary is sneak and Backstab.
ā¦Chefā¦
The chef occupation is a feature just to make the game seem more real. Players can smell, taste, and eat the food created in LAIOS. If a chef is good enough, the food here tastes just like it would in the real world if you were eating at a 5 star restaurant. All the flavor combinations can be found in LAIOS and a few extra on the side. In part 1, this feature is just for fun but in part 2, eating in game helps the person feel sated as if they are actually eating and helps them regain energy. To be a chef, a player but have the cooking skill.
āDesignerā
The designer is someone who crafts various clothing and accessory items. You can get clothing enchanted to help with protection but other than that, they offer very little in the way of defense. Clothing is generally usefull if just wandering in town and attending an event when armor is not needed. The level of the designer indicates richer materials and higher prices. The sewing skill is required.
ā«Bardā«
The bard is someone who can sing and entertain others for gold. They can use their voice or a lyre for this occupation. They are also excellent merchants and are able to persuade others into forgiving them or parting with more gold. They are generally well liked and respected and earn a degree of protection; Mercenaries cannot attack them unless they are in pvp-sanctioned zones, duels, or in dungeons alone. To be a bard, the silver-tongue skill is required.
ā§Treasure Hunterā§
Treasure hunters have the joy of receiving more gold in combat, obtain more items upon winning a dual, and find rarer items. Treasure Hunters are the money seekers of the game and it pays to have one in your party since everyone gets a rare item when the hunter does. Treasure hunters have powerful weapons and armor because of this and often get duplicates which they either collect or sell. The seeker and acrobat skill are required. Acrobat skills allow the seeker to get into harder to reach places where most players can't get to.
